    Recently we have seen a number of bans from league due to things said in the shoutbox, discord messages, xbox messages, psn messages or PM/Forums.

    In the past, we always had a policy of these leading to MUTES or suspensions. Recently, we these have increased bc people are idiots and say dumb shit even when theyre "joking" but it has started to lead to League Bans and even Cap Bans for words. This is sort of what happened to LeagueArena when it collapses (old big xbox 6s league before LG) and UOHL (2nd biggest 6s league, banana league) Guys were getting banned over shit they said and it lead to arguments, quitting and people leaving the league which essentially made the leagues collapse.

    With that being said, should words or texts be League Ban eligible or should be mutes, mutes without buy outs + suspensions instead?

    Yes - if you say something you shouldnt, you should be banned from the league

    No - mute them, no buy out, possible suspension


    Depends on the situation

    Up to the BOGS or person who files the complaint

    I think slurs should be a no-go, anywhere, related to LG or not. At the end of the day you have to ask yourself what kind of community you want to build, and I think known racists or bigots dont make very good parts of an individual community. Wouldn't be allowed in a workplace, sporting event, video game chat, hell most people probably wouldn't even want to casually hang out with someone like that, literally any other social or community based setting it's not okay, LG shouldn't be any different just because it's a free online league.

    Past that....it really just depends, depends on intent, depends on setting, depends on context. I think in any competitive environment bm is going to happen, especially in hockey chirping is to be expected, but once you escalate that from chirping someone about one game, or play, or whatever, to insulting them on sight, it just becomes bullying.

    I think the bigger problem of the community stagnating, among other things, is more the general toxicity of LGs community more than the bans, even if the bans have gotten kind of light recently. People thinking about joining the league look over the site and the first thing they see is everyone just going at it in the shoutbox, no matter the time of day, no matter which league they click, and that puts people off.

    While I agree with it in some arguments, the dont look at the screen argument doesn't really work here either. Most people playing are here for a team and community based experience, like in a professional sport. To use a MOBA reference, they dont WANT to do the equivilent of showing up to their scheduled games, hitting /muteall, trying to solo carry, and then continuing on with their week.

    Obviously if they're signing up for LG, especially trying to make it to the NHL level, if they cant handle being chirped, they probably dont have the right mindset to play at the top level of something competitively anyway, and should probably stick to only playing for fun, however they should also feel like they can socialize without the risk of being insulted at any given moment.

    I know this all kind of goes beyond the initial question being asked so I'll answer that too.
    Slurs anywhere- zero tolerance, at the very least a ban from communication, if they still want to play fine but that should be revoked if they try to talk to anyone through any avenue.

    Insulting/harassing to the point of bullying- chat ban if on the shoutbox or any official LG related chat(Discord/PSN group, etc.), outside of that pretty much everywhere that you can talk to someone has the ability to report someone. If after reporting the harassment persists after reporting, and there is no evidence the support team behind whatever medium the harassment is taking place has tried to do anything about it, then maybe LG steps in and takes a look.

    General chirping and trash talk is completely fine, as long as they stay related to EASHL, or whatever game the LG league is for. If it goes outside of that, especially if it devolves into personal attacks, then it becomes punishable.
